HAZITEK: Driving innovation in the Basque Country
The HAZITEK programme provides non-repayable grants to promote industrial research and experimental development in Basque companies. Co-financed by the Basque Government and the European Regional Development Fund (ERDF), this programme distinguishes between strategic and competitive projects, providing support to companies that seek to lead the technological transformation.
Alconza’s projects subsidised under HAZITEK
Thanks to the renewal of these grants, Alconza will be able to continue with two innovative projects:
Project no. ZL-2024/00208 – ADPROM – High density electric motors for marine propulsion
ADPROM’s goal is to design and develop a new generation of electric motors with a high power density and optimised efficiency for marine applications. This breakthrough seeks to significantly reduce the weight of these motors, a defining factor in improving the performance and sustainability of the naval sector.
Project: no. ZL-2024/00694 – PRESCOR – Superconductor-based propulsion with hydrogen cooling
PRESCOR, a continuation of the PRELUDE project, focuses on researching electric propulsion systems for air transport, using hydrogen as a coolant. This approach makes use of hydrogen’s potential as an energy vector, contributing to the development of more efficient and sustainable solutions in the field of electric mobility.
